private async void buttonX1_Click(object sender, EventArgs e) { if (AssingDateGetWebSite.DownloadDataFromWebCliend.LoginSet(true)) { try { AssingDateGetWebSite.DownloadDataFromWebCliend.ENDASSINGSHOW(idAssingPHPid); foreach (vitelAssingInformation vitelAssingInformation1 in Alldatesee) { Valuation Valuation1 = (new Valuation(0, vitelAssingInformation1.GetidInformation(), this.nameusername, vitelAssingInformation1.GetIDform(), vitelAssingInformation1.XDocumentconvert(), DateTime.Now)); await Sqldatabasethrding.SqlSaveVitl(Valuation1.adder()); } this.Close(); } catch (Exception ev) { MegBox.Show(ev.Message); } } else { MegBox.Show("لا يوجد إنترنت"); } }
private async void RibbonForm2_Load(object sender, EventArgs e) { #region تحميل الفريم الأولي #region تحميل معلومات الأساسية للجدول الفريق ClassDataGridViewDo.DataGridAddVuleComBoxEx((DataGridViewComboBoxExColumn)dataGridViewX1.Columns["TeamTeam"], NameTeamType.NameTeamTypeStatic, NameTeam.NameTeamStatic); ClassDataGridViewDo.DataGridAddVuleComBoxEx((DataGridViewComboBoxExColumn)dataGridViewX1.Columns["TeamJop"], Jop.JopStatic); ClassDataGridViewDo.DataGridAddVuleComBoxEx((DataGridViewComboBoxExColumn)dataGridViewX2.Columns["id_NameOfCouress"], NameOfCouress.NameOfCouresslist); ClassDataGridViewDo.DataGridAddVuleComBoxEx((DataGridViewComboBoxExColumn)dataGridViewX1.Columns["TeamStatus"], Team.Setwation); #endregion /// في كان ت if (idvite != 0) { #region تحميل المعلومات في حال كان هناك مستخدم للتعديل #region معلومات العامة vitl1 = new Vitl(idvite); first_name.Text = vitl1.first_name; Last_name.Text = vitl1.Last_name; Father_name.Text = vitl1.Father_name; Mather_name.Text = vitl1.Mather_name; natiol_id.Text = ClassConvert.ConvToIdNational(vitl1.natiol_id); Gender.SelectedIndex = ClassConvert.ConvGenderBoolNull(vitl1.Gender); where_birth.Text = vitl1.where_birth; data_barthday.Value = vitl1.data_barthday; Hanei_whare.Text = vitl1.Hanei_whare; Hanei_whare1.Text = vitl1.Hanei_whare1; adderas.Text = vitl1.adderas; e_mail.Text = vitl1.e_mail; Stutes_Jtma3.SelectedIndex = vitl1.Stutes_Jtma3; Phone_Ground.Text = vitl1.Phone_Ground.ToString(); Phone_Mobile1.Text = vitl1.Phone_Mobile1.ToString(); Phone_Mobile2.Text = vitl1.Phone_Mobile2.ToString(); Facebook.Text = vitl1.Facebook; Twiter.Text = vitl1.Twiter; whatsApp.Text = vitl1.whatsApp.ToString(); viper.Text = vitl1.viper.ToString(); study.Text = vitl1.study; yearstudy.SelectedIndex = vitl1.yearstudy; Id_course.Text = vitl1.Id_course.ToString(); Id_course_Ware.Text = vitl1.Id_course_Ware; data_regs.Value = vitl1.data_regs; Image_id_nationl1.Image = vitl1.Image_id_nationl1; Image_id_nationl2.Image = vitl1.Image_id_nationl2; image.Image = vitl1.image; image1.Image = vitl1.image; Image_font.Image = vitl1.Image_font; bitd_id.SelectedIndex = vitl1.Boold_id; Nkname.Text = vitl1.Nkname; nameEnglish.Text = vitl1.nameEnglish; Z1.SelectedIndex = vitl1.Z1; z2.Text = vitl1.z2.ToString(); z3.SelectedIndex = vitl1.z3; this.dataGridView7.DataSource = vitl1.XmlHobbies; #endregion #region الفريق /////إضافة الفريق إلى جدول الفرق EditTame.CountOfNew = 0; TeamList = await Team.GetByIdVil(idvite); ClassDataGridViewDo.DataGridEnterGridToWorkTeam(dataGridViewX1, TeamList); #endregion #region الدورات CoresEditAdder.CountOfNew = 0; CouressList = Couress.GetByIdVil(idvite); ClassDataGridViewDo.DataGridEnterGridToWorkCorser(dataGridViewX2, CouressList); #endregion #region المواد WereDeliveryList = WereDelivery.GetByIdVil(idvite); ClassDataGridViewDo.DataGridEnterGridToWorkWereDelivery(dataGridViewX3, WereDeliveryList); #endregion #region المواد ValuationList = Valuation.GetByIdVil(idvite); ClassDataGridViewDo.DataGridEnterGridToWorkValuation(dataGridViewX4, ValuationList); #endregion #endregion } else { this.Text = "تسجيل متطوع جديد"; } #endregion needSeaving = false; }
private async System.Threading.Tasks.Task SaveNewOrUpdate() { try { if (idvite == 0) { #region تسجيل متطوع جديد #region المتغيرات للكلاس المعلومات الأساسية int id = 0; string first_name = this.first_name.Text; string Last_name = this.Last_name.Text; string Father_name = this.Father_name.Text; string Mather_name = this.Mather_name.Text; Int64 natiol_id = ClassConvert.Convint64(this.natiol_id.Text); bool Gender = ClassConvert.ConvBool(this.Gender.SelectedIndex); string where_birth = this.where_birth.Text; DateTime data_barthday = ClassConvert.ConvDateTime(this.data_barthday.Value); string Hanei_whare = this.Hanei_whare.Text; string Hanei_whare1 = this.Hanei_whare1.Text; string adderas = this.adderas.Text; string e_mail = this.e_mail.Text; int Stutes_Jtma3 = this.Stutes_Jtma3.SelectedIndex; int Phone_Ground = ClassConvert.Convint(this.Phone_Ground.Text); int Phone_Mobile1 = ClassConvert.Convint(this.Phone_Mobile1.Text); int Phone_Mobile2 = ClassConvert.Convint(this.Phone_Mobile2.Text); string Facebook = this.Facebook.Text; int whatsApp = ClassConvert.Convint(this.whatsApp.Text); int viper = ClassConvert.Convint(this.viper.Text); string Twiter = (this.Twiter.Text); string study = this.study.Text; int yearstudy = this.yearstudy.SelectedIndex; int Id_course = ClassConvert.Convint(this.Id_course.Text); string Id_course_Ware = this.Id_course_Ware.Text; DateTime data_regs = ClassConvert.ConvDateTime(this.data_regs.Value); System.Drawing.Image Image_id_nationl1 = ClassConvert.ConvImage(this.Image_id_nationl1.Image); System.Drawing.Image Image_id_nationl2 = ClassConvert.ConvImage(this.Image_id_nationl2.Image); System.Drawing.Image image = ClassConvert.ConvImage(this.image.Image); System.Drawing.Image Image_font = ClassConvert.ConvImage(this.Image_font.Image); int bitd_id = this.bitd_id.SelectedIndex; string Nkname = this.Nkname.Text; string nameEnglish = this.nameEnglish.Text; int Z1 = this.Z1.SelectedIndex; int z2 = ClassConvert.Convint(this.z2.Text); int z3 = this.z3.SelectedIndex; System.Xml.XmlDataDocument XmlHobbies = null; vitl1 = new Vitl(id, first_name, Last_name, Father_name, Mather_name, natiol_id, Gender, where_birth, data_barthday, Hanei_whare, Hanei_whare1, adderas, e_mail, Stutes_Jtma3, Phone_Ground, Phone_Mobile1, Phone_Mobile2, Facebook, Twiter, whatsApp, viper, study, yearstudy, Id_course, Id_course_Ware, data_regs, Image_id_nationl1, Image_id_nationl2, image, Image_font, bitd_id, Nkname, nameEnglish, Z1, z2, z3, XmlHobbies); Sqldatabasethrding.SqlSaveAdderAndBack(vitl1); idvite = vitl1.id;//تاكد من عمل الصحيح للبرنامج #endregion #region إضافة وتعديل الفرق EditTame.CountOfNew = 0; foreach (Team IdInfoAdder in TeamList) { IdInfoAdder.EdidInfoId(idvite); } await Sqldatabasethrding.SqlAddOrUpdateOrDelet(ClassConvert.ConvertListInterfaseToDataBase(TeamList), IntAdderTeam, IntEditTeam, IntDeletTeam); #endregion #region إضافة وتعديل الدورات CoresEditAdder.CountOfNew = 0; foreach (Couress IdInfoAdder in CouressList) { IdInfoAdder.EdidInfoId(idvite); } await Sqldatabasethrding.SqlAddOrUpdateOrDelet(ClassConvert.ConvertListInterfaseToDataBase(CouressList), IntAdderCoress, IntEditCoress, IntDeletCoress); #endregion #endregion } else { #region تعديلات العلومات العامة #region المتغيرات string first_name = this.first_name.Text; string Last_name = this.Last_name.Text; string Father_name = this.Father_name.Text; string Mather_name = this.Mather_name.Text; Int64 natiol_id = ClassConvert.Convint64(this.natiol_id.Text); bool Gender = ClassConvert.ConvBool(this.Gender.SelectedIndex); string where_birth = this.where_birth.Text; DateTime data_barthday = ClassConvert.ConvDateTime(this.data_barthday.Value); string Hanei_whare = this.Hanei_whare.Text; string Hanei_whare1 = this.Hanei_whare1.Text; string adderas = this.adderas.Text; string e_mail = this.e_mail.Text; int Stutes_Jtma3 = this.Stutes_Jtma3.SelectedIndex; int Phone_Ground = ClassConvert.Convint(this.Phone_Ground.Text); int Phone_Mobile1 = ClassConvert.Convint(this.Phone_Mobile1.Text); int Phone_Mobile2 = ClassConvert.Convint(this.Phone_Mobile2.Text); string Facebook = this.Facebook.Text; int whatsApp = ClassConvert.Convint(this.whatsApp.Text); int viper = ClassConvert.Convint(this.viper.Text); string Twiter = (this.Twiter.Text); string study = this.study.Text; int yearstudy = this.yearstudy.SelectedIndex; int Id_course = ClassConvert.Convint(this.Id_course.Text); string Id_course_Ware = this.Id_course_Ware.Text; DateTime data_regs = ClassConvert.ConvDateTime(this.data_regs.Value); System.Drawing.Image Image_id_nationl1 = ClassConvert.ConvImage(this.Image_id_nationl1.Image); System.Drawing.Image Image_id_nationl2 = ClassConvert.ConvImage(this.Image_id_nationl2.Image); System.Drawing.Image image = ClassConvert.ConvImage(this.image.Image); System.Drawing.Image Image_font = ClassConvert.ConvImage(this.Image_font.Image); int bitd_id = this.bitd_id.SelectedIndex; string Nkname = this.Nkname.Text; string nameEnglish = this.nameEnglish.Text; int Z1 = this.Z1.SelectedIndex; int z2 = ClassConvert.Convint(this.z2.Text); int z3 = this.z3.SelectedIndex; System.Xml.XmlDataDocument XmlHobbies = null; #endregion vitl1.UpdateOUtid(first_name, Last_name, Father_name, Mather_name, natiol_id, Gender, where_birth, data_barthday, Hanei_whare, Hanei_whare1, adderas, e_mail, Stutes_Jtma3, Phone_Ground, Phone_Mobile1, Phone_Mobile2, Facebook, Twiter, whatsApp, viper, study, yearstudy, Id_course, Id_course_Ware, data_regs, Image_id_nationl1, Image_id_nationl2, image, Image_font, bitd_id, Nkname, nameEnglish, Z1, z2, z3, XmlHobbies); await Sqldatabasethrding.SqlupdataVitl(vitl1.updata()); #endregion #region إضافة وتعديل الفرق await Sqldatabasethrding.SqlAddOrUpdateOrDelet(ClassConvert.ConvertListInterfaseToDataBase(TeamList), IntAdderTeam, IntEditTeam, IntDeletTeam); #endregion #region إضافة وتعديل الدورات await Sqldatabasethrding.SqlAddOrUpdateOrDelet(ClassConvert.ConvertListInterfaseToDataBase(CouressList), IntAdderCoress, IntEditCoress, IntDeletCoress); #endregion #region إضافة وتعديل وحذف الأستلامات await Sqldatabasethrding.SqlAddOrUpdateOrDelet(ClassConvert.ConvertListInterfaseToDataBase(WereDeliveryList), IntAdderWere, IntEditWere, IntDeletWere); #endregion } /////Loed Team Grid EditTame.CountOfNew = 0; TeamList = await Team.GetByIdVil(idvite); ClassDataGridViewDo.DataGridEnterGridToWorkTeam(dataGridViewX1, TeamList); ////Loed Coures Grid CoresEditAdder.CountOfNew = 0; CouressList = Couress.GetByIdVil(idvite); ClassDataGridViewDo.DataGridEnterGridToWorkCorser(dataGridViewX2, CouressList); #region التقيم ValuationList = Valuation.GetByIdVil(idvite); ClassDataGridViewDo.DataGridEnterGridToWorkValuation(dataGridViewX4, ValuationList); #endregion MegBox.Show("تم التعديل", this); } catch (Exception xv) { MessageBox.Show(xv.ToString()); } }